Sindh Assembly Skips Most of Private Members’ Business

ISLAMABAD, September 24, 2019: The Provincial Assembly of Sindh on Tuesday left most of the Private Members’ agenda unaddressed and adopted a resolution for further protection to minorities and their worship places in the province, observes Free and Fair Election Network (FAFEN) in its Daily Factsheet.
